BONITA SPRINGS, Fla. (March 2, 2026) —Forager Real Estate Partners is offering a full slate of commercial leasing opportunities at The Bonita Foundry, a mixed-use development designed to serve both high visibility flex-commercial and industrial tenants in one of Southwest Florida’s most dynamic corridors. The project combines high-visibility flex-commercial space along Old 41 with shallow-bay flex-industrial units toward the rear of the site, creating options that accommodate a wide range of tenant needs.

Street-Facing Flex-Commercial
With 600 feet of frontage along Old 41, these high-visibility units feature storefront exposure, rear loading, full drive-in clearance and a generous parking ratio. They are ideal for customer-facing businesses, including:
- Food & Beverage: Sit-down dining, coffee house, café, roastery, pastry boutique, craft brewery, catering kitchen, kava
- Creative Studios: Art gallery, photo studio, calligraphy studio, pottery school, neon sign shop, woodshop, interior design
- Beauty & Wellness: Nail lounge, massage, hair salon, wellness lab, cosmetic studio, pilates, cross-fit, barber shop
- Retail & Specialty: Exotic car showroom, flower boutique, designer warehouse, flooring studio
Shallow-Bay Flex-Industrial
Located toward the rear of the site, these units are designed for light industrial and service-based operations, ranging from 1,500 to 43,000 square feet, and ideal for:
- Professional Services: Event studio, tech startup, print shop, auto detailing, catering
- Trades & Logistics: HVAC, flooring, roofing, last mile, electrical, plumbing, specialty storage, landscaping
- Recreation: Pickleball, gymnastics, performance training, dance, martial arts, sports training
All units feature:
- Flexible floorplans and scalable layouts
- 21’ clear height at the front
- Contemporary coastal design
- Energy-efficient, sustainable features
- Storm-rated concrete construction above FEMA ‘X’ Zone
- Ample on-site parking and 24/7 video surveillance
- EFSR sprinklers throughout
Units are delivered in a “vanilla shell” condition with move-in ready elements including finished floors, rooftop HVAC, overhead doors and 200-amp power. The project is designed to accommodate a range of customization requests, making it suitable for showrooms, sales-oriented operations or traditional warehouse/industrial uses. About The Bonita Foundry
The Bonita Foundry is a new 170,000-square-foot, class ‘A’ flex-commercial campus in Bonita Springs, Florida, developed by Forager Real Estate Partners. Situated on 10 acres at 25411 Old 41 Road, the project offers a modern mix of customizable commercial, industrial, retail and recreational space designed to meet growing demand in Southwest Florida’s tightening market. The campus also includes The Paddock at The Bonita Foundry, a purpose-built luxury storage condominium facility featuring 37 customizable, storm-rated units available for purchase. Located between Naples and Fort Myers, The Bonita Foundry delivers high-quality, long-term space solutions for a wide range of businesses, entrepreneurs and recreational users.
